Resurrecting the trailer

At the end of the trailer for RESURRECTING THE CHAMP, a Josh Hartnett voice over tells as that “A writer, like a boxer must stand alone. The truth is revealed and there’s nowhere to hide.” Really? Because to me writing is about ripping on myself and then tossing out some movie news. I didn’t realize there was standing alone, and not hiding involved. Guess I’m not really a writer then, oh well. Neither is Josh Hartnett, but he plays one in this flick, about a journalist who discovers a homeless man (Samuel L. Jackson) who claims to be a former heavyweight champion. It’s based on a true story and I gotta say, I’m loving Sam’s weird vocal inflection in this one. He could have played it straight Sam but it’s a good thing he didn’t, because no homeless person would sound like Samuel L. Jackson.
